Abstract

A user equipment (UE) that initiates a periodic update timer, wherein the UE is configured to perform a periodic registration update procedure in response to a periodic update timer expiry event, identifies that the periodic update timer has expired, wherein the periodic update timer expiry event occurs when the UE is out of coverage, selects a cell to camp on, wherein the cell is known to be in a non-allowed area and initiates the periodic registration update procedure in response to the periodic update timer expiry event, wherein the UE delays the periodic registration update procedure until the UE enters a fifth generation mobility management (5GMM) operating substate associated with camping on the cell that is known to be in the non-allowed area.

Claims (38)

1 . A processor of a user equipment (UE) configured to perform operations comprising:

initiating a periodic update timer, wherein the UE is configured to perform a periodic registration update procedure in response to a periodic update timer expiry event;

identifying that the periodic update timer has expired, wherein the periodic update timer expiry event occurs when the UE is out of coverage;

selecting a cell to camp on, wherein the cell is known to be in a non-allowed area; and

initiating the periodic registration update procedure in response to the periodic update timer expiry event, wherein the UE delays the periodic registration update procedure until the UE enters a fifth generation mobility management (5GMM) operating substate associated with camping on the cell that is known to be in the non-allowed area, wherein the 5GMM operating substate is 5GMM-REGISTERED.NON-ALLOWED-SERVICE.

2 . The processor of claim 1 , wherein the periodic update timer is timer T3512.

3 . The processor of claim 1 , wherein initiating the periodic registration update procedure includes transmitting a registration request to an access and mobility management function (AMF).

4 . The processor of claim1 , wherein the UE transitions from a first 5GMM operating substate to a second different 5GMM operating substate when the UE is out of coverage.

5 . The processor of claim 4 , wherein the second different 5GMM operating substate is a 5GMM-REGISTERED.NO-CELL-AVAILABLE or 5GMM-REGISTERED.PLMN-SEARCH.

6 . The processor of claim 5 , wherein the UE transitions from the second 5GMM operating substate to a third 5GMM operating substate when the UE camps on the cell that is known to be in a non-allowed area, wherein the third 5GMM operating substate is one of the same as the first 5GMM operating substate or different from the first 5GMM operating substate.

7 . The processor of claim 1 , the operations further comprising:

identifying that the cell has a tracking area identity (TAI) that is not included in an allowed tracking area list for the UE, wherein the cell is known to be in the non-allowed area based on the identifying.

8 . The processor of claim 1 , the operations further comprising:

identifying that the cell has a tracking area identity (TAI) that is included in a non-allowed tracking area list for the UE, wherein the cell is known to be in the non-allowed area based on the identifying.
